What Do Revenue Cycle Managers Do?

Revenue Cycle Manager Tasks
  • Responsible for operations of patient business services, insurance verification, and workers compensation authorizations.
  • Identify revenue cycle problems and implement solutions for improvement.

How can Revenue Cycle Managers increase their salary?

Increasing your pay as a Revenue Cycle Manager is possible in different ways. Change of employer: Consider a career move to a new employer that is willing to pay higher for your skills. Level of Education: Gaining advanced degrees may allow this role to increase their income potential and qualify for promotions. Managing Experience: If you are a Revenue Cycle Manager that oversees more junior Revenue Cycle Managers, this experience can increase the likelihood to earn more.
